Fuel samples are collected by bubbling them via a trap that contains an acceptable solvent. Organic isocyanates in industrial atmospheres are collected by bubbling the air by a solution of 1-(two-methoxyphenyl)piperazine in toluene. The response between the isocyanates and 1-(2-methoxyphenyl)piperazine equally stabilizes them versus degradation prior to the HPLC Assessment and converts them to the chemical kind that may be monitored by UV absorption.

Here is the rationale why in gradient elution the composition in the mobile section is diverse usually from reduced to high eluting toughness. The eluting power in the cellular section is mirrored by analyte retention instances, since the high eluting energy hurries up the elution (leading to shortening of retention instances). Such as, an average gradient profile in reversed stage chromatography for may start at 5% acetonitrile (in water or aqueous buffer) and progress linearly to ninety five% acetonitrile around 5–25 minutes. Durations of regular cellular phase composition (plateau) may very well be also Section of a gradient profile. For example, the cellular period composition could be held continual at five% acetonitrile for 1–3 min, followed by a linear improve as much as ninety five% acetonitrile.

The most typical mode of liquid chromatography is reversed phase, whereby the cell phases used, consist of any miscible combination of h2o or buffers with many natural solvents (the most common are acetonitrile and methanol). Some HPLC techniques use click here water-absolutely free cellular phases (see regular-stage chromatography below). The aqueous element from the cell period could comprise acids (like formic, phosphoric or trifluoroacetic acid) or salts to assist in the separation from the sample parts. The composition in the cell phase could possibly be stored regular ("isocratic elution mode") or assorted ("gradient elution method") through the chromatographic Evaluation. Isocratic elution is typically efficient while in the separation of straightforward mixtures. Gradient elution is required for sophisticated mixtures, with different interactions Together with the stationary and cell phases.

It is usually common for an instrument to incorporate a number of forms of detectors. For instance, it can be typical for HPLC that has a UV-vis detector being coupled having a mass spectrometer making sure that analytes can be recognized based upon mass. A comparatively new improvement is the combination of an HPLC separation using an NMR detector. This permits the pure components of the sample to be discovered and quantified by nuclear magnetic resonance immediately after possessing been separated by HPLC, in one integrated approach.
